These instructions cover in detail how to use peyote stitch to create a geometric and patterned pentagon bangles (they can also have a clasp added to be a bracelet instead, or maybe even a necklace...). Instructions for two different versions are included and the Delica bead number is given for all beads used.

This 16-page instant download pattern has text, diagrams and photos. All of my tutorials contain full instructions and tips as well as check lists for all tools, materials and techniques needed to help you shop and plan.

Materials:

  • cylinder beads such as Aikos or Delicas
  • beading thread and needle of choice

These instructions use peyote stitch and are more suitable for someone familiar with the stitch.

These bangles appeared as a project in the April/May 2012 issue of Beadwork Magazine under the title 'Pointy Pentagons'
